How they compare
Samoa currently reports 50.7% against 50.6% in Belize, a difference of 0.1%.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 17 shared years of data; in 1994 it was Samoa ahead.
Belize ranks 48th and Samoa ranks 45th of 203 countries.
Belize has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

About this data
Female pupils as a percentage of total pupils at secondary level includes enrollments in public and private schools.
